Subject: [PATCH] ARM: sun4i: dt: Add basic board support for LinkSprite pcDuino
Date: Sat, 11 Jan 2014 16:54:52 +0100 (CET)	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<alpine.DEB.2.02.1401111509430.13932@trabant.deployis.eu> (raw)

This patch will add a basic board support DT for the
LinkSprite pcDuino.

Signed-off-by: Zoltan HERPAI <wigyori@uid0.hu>
---
  arch/arm/boot/dts/Makefile              |    1 +
  arch/arm/boot/dts/sun4i-a10-pcduino.dts |   48 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
  2 files changed, 49 insertions(+), 0 deletions(-)
  create mode 100644 arch/arm/boot/dts/sun4i-a10-pcduino.dts

di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/Makefile b/arch/arm/boot/dts/Makefile
index b663ed7..a2e3620 100644
--- a/arch/arm/boot/dts/Makefile
+++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/Makefile
@@ -253,6 +253,7 @@ d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_SUNXI) += \
  	sun4i-a10-cubieboard.dtb \
  	sun4i-a10-mini-xplus.dtb \
  	sun4i-a10-hackberry.dtb \
+	sun4i-a10-pcduino.dtb \
  	sun5i-a10s-olinuxino-micro.dtb \
  	sun5i-a13-olinuxino.dtb \
  	sun5i-a13-olinuxino-micro.dtb \
di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/sun4i-a10-pcduino.dts b/arch/arm/boot/dts/sun4i-a10-pcduino.dts
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..752f002
--- /dev/null
+++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/sun4i-a10-pcduino.dts
@@ -0,0 +1,48 @@
+/*
+ * Copyright 2014 Zoltan HERPAI
+ * Zoltan HERPAI <wigyori@uid0.hu>
+ *
+ * The code contained herein is licensed under the GNU General Public
+ * License. You may obtain a copy of the GNU General Public License
+ * Version 2 or later at the following locations:
+ *
+ * http://www.opensource.org/licenses/gpl-license.html
+ * http://www.gnu.org/copyleft/gpl.html
+ */
+
+/dts-v1/;
+/include/ "sun4i-a10.dtsi"
+
+/ {
+	model = "LinkSprite pcDuino";
+	compatible = "pcduino,a10-pcduino", "allwinner,sun4i-a10";
+
+	soc@01c00000 {
+		emac: ethernet@01c0b000 {
+			pinctrl-names = "default";
+			pinctrl-0 = <&emac_pins_a>;
+			phy = <&phy1>;
+			status = "okay";
+		};
+
+		mdio@01c0b080 {
+			status = "okay";
+
+			phy1: ethernet-phy@1 {
+				reg = <1>;
+			};
+		};
+
+		uart0: serial@01c28000 {
+			pinctrl-names = "default";
+			pinctrl-0 = <&uart0_pins_a>;
+			status = "okay";
+		};
+
+		i2c0: i2c@01c2ac00 {
+			pinctrl-names = "default";
+			pinctrl-0 = <&i2c0_pins_a>;
+			status = "okay";
+		};
+	};
+};
